Procter & Gamble Job Vacancy in Kenya : P&G Internship Programme 2015
February 9, 2015 Job Description
P&G is giving you the opportunity to gain an unforgettable work experience and the chance to interact with different cultures and organisation dynamics by taking part in a P&G internship at our Johannesburg offices in South Africa.
Internship Duration: 1 May – 31 July
Current year of study: Only open to students that are currently registered at a Kenyan University and are in their final year of study.

What does P&G offer?
A P&G internship offers the opportunity to experience all that we have to offer – our work, our people, our values, and our culture.
We believe there is no better way to learn about these things than to participate in them first hand. And that’s just what you’ll do as a P&G Intern!
Interns will have the opportunity to work on a project assignment with real world responsibilities, tasks and working relations gaining an understanding on how P&G works.
At the end of the internship period, interns will need to present their findings in a final evaluation presentation to the senior department managers.
An internship at P&G will give you:
Rewarding & Challenging Work from Day 1 - You’ll hit the job running with challenging projects that allow you to improve peoples’ lives in small but always meaningful ways every day, while rapidly growing your skills.
The Best Training and Career Development - You will have the support of Company experts, balanced with business unit & functional training courses to ensure your successful on-boarding.
Opportunity to earn a Full Time Offer - We value our intern program as it is our key pipeline to full time employment. Each year between 70-80% of our interns receive full-time offers so it is extremely important to us that you have a positive experience. You are the future of our company!
Opportunities to Socialize & Network - From events organized for people from your immediate area of the business to Corporate-wide activities, you’ll get to know other interns, full-time employees and senior management.
Qualifications
Final year students currently registered at a Kenyan University
Valid passport with at least 6 months until expiry date
Leadership position in a university society will be an asset
Ready to face a challenging experience
Internship Period: 1 May - 31 July
Location: Sandton, Johannesburg
A successful candidate is one who has completed the entire P&G Selection process below:
Step 1 – Successfully complete an online assessment
Step 2 – Successful candidates will be invited to write a Reasoning Test
Step 3 – Successful candidates will be invited for interviews
